Complete Buying Guide for Rectal Thermometers For Babies
Essential Factors We Consider
When selecting the best rectal thermometer for babies, we prioritize accuracy above all else especially since rectal temperatures are considered the most reliable indicator of core body heat in infants. Speed matters too; no parent wants to wait more than 10–15 seconds during a sleepless night. Safety features like soft tips, waterproofing, and easy-clean materials are non-negotiable. Additional perks like memory recall, fever alarms, and compatibility with multiple measurement sites add convenience but aren’t essential for pure rectal functionality.

Frequently Asked Questions
Q: Is a rectal thermometer the most accurate way to measure my baby’s temperature?
A: Yes—rectal thermometers provide the closest approximation of core body temperature, making them the gold standard for infants under three months old and recommended by pediatricians for very young babies.
Q: How do I properly clean a rectal thermometer?
A: After each use, wash the probe with soap and warm water or wipe it with rubbing alcohol. Allow it to air dry completely before storing in a clean case. Never boil or submerge the entire unit unless specified by the manufacturer.
Q: Can I use an oral thermometer rectally on my baby?
A: No—oral thermometers are not designed for rectal use and may pose safety risks. Always use a thermometer specifically labeled as safe for rectal, oral, or multi-site use.
Q: How often should I replace my baby’s thermometer?
A: Most digital thermometers last several years if cared for properly. Replace it if readings become inconsistent, the display malfunctions, or the probe shows signs of wear.
Q: Are infrared thermometers better than digital ones for babies?
A: Infrared thermometers (like forehead or ear types) are convenient but generally less accurate than digital rectal thermometers for infants. They’re better suited for older children or general screening.
